Senior Member ADil Posted November 13, 2021 Author Senior Member Share Posted November 13, 2021 7.5 Month Update ..!! Wow Time Flies..!! Apologies for the late update !!! No update for 2 months Here are my observations till now :- 1) Super happy with my front hairline😀..looks very natural.. Having done my reasearch on the forum i knew exactly what to expect.. Not so happy with my temples😑 ..I had a lot of small hair pre surgery so i was told by Dr Priyadarshini that she couldn't add more hair without damaging existing ones ..looks a bit sparse..( Also since my natural hair calibre is thinner and i am fair skinned ) Though there are a lot of small hairs on the temples.. they dont come along in a well defined shape. 2) Transplated hair are curlier as they grow in length..since they are thinner and less dense..lets see if they change after a full hair cycle (1.5 yrs) 3) Harsh lights are the enemy of Transplated hairs..🙂 They looked sparse at 6 th month mark but have greatly improved at 7th month.. 4) As long as i am not directly under very harsh indoor lights, my hairline looks really great.( I knew this so i was prepared) . Hopefully it improves over time as the hair gets denser till 1 to 1.5 yrs But hair looks great under direct sunlight .. Coming from no hairline and constant combover to a natural hairline which i can style in confidence..i am very pleased😀 Haven't been to the clinic so dont have super hi res pics Posting some pics from my beach vacation 🙂 ..
